autodl路径怎么写
时间: 2023-08-08 21:10:34 浏览: 705
在Python的scikit-learn库中,`autodl`是一个子模块,用于自动化的深度学习。要导入`autodl`模块,可以使用以下路径:
```python
import sklearn.neural_network.autodl as autodl
```
这将允许您在代码中使用`autodl`模块的功能。请确保您已经正确安装了scikit-learn库,并且版本较新,以确保`autodl`子模块可用。
相关问题
autodl文件路径
### autodl 文件路径配置
在使用 AutoDL 时,文件路径的配置主要集中在配置文件中。对于不同的应用场景,可能涉及到多种类型的文件路径设置,如数据集路径、模型保存路径等。
#### 数据集路径配置
当选择合适的镜像并启动环境后[^1],可以通过修改配置文件中的 `data_dir` 参数来指定数据集所在的路径。例如,在训练神经网络时,通常会在配置文件中定义如下:
```yaml
dataset:
data_dir: /path/to/dataset/
```
此路径应当指向已经挂载到容器内的实际位置,确保程序能够访问所需的数据资源。
#### 模型保存路径配置
为了方便后续加载预训练模型或保存新训练得到的结果,还需要设定模型权重及其他必要组件的存储地址。这同样是在相应的配置项里完成操作:
```yaml
training:
save_path: /path/to/save/models/
```
上述路径用于指示系统将产生的中间产物以及最终产出物存放到哪里。
#### 常见问题处理
如果遇到与文件路径有关的问题,建议首先确认所使用的镜像是不是最新版本,并且检查是否有权限读写目标目录下的内容。另外,考虑到不同操作系统之间可能存在差异,务必保证斜杠方向的一致性(Linux环境下推荐采用正斜杠 `/`)。如果有任何疑问或者遇到了具体的技术难题,则可以在GitHub上提交issue寻求官方支持,也可以通过华为云对象存储服务论坛获取更多帮助[^3]。
autodl改相对路径
AutoDL(自动机器学习)是一个自动化机器学习流程的框架,它通常用于处理大规模数据集的训练。如果你想在AutoDL中改变文件的相对路径,你需要确保路径相对于你的工作目录或指定的数据存储位置是正确的。
当你需要修改一个相对路径时,可以按照以下步骤操作:
1. **理解当前目录**:首先确定你的脚本运行时的工作目录。这通常是通过`os.getcwd()`函数获取的。
2. **指定新路径**:如果你有一个相对路径如"data/subdir/filename.txt",你可以将其转换为绝对路径,例如,如果"data"目录就在工作目录下,那么就是".\\data\\subdir\\filename.txt"。如果不在同级目录,则需要结合工作目录来构建。
3. **使用os.path模块**:Python的`os.path`模块提供了一些方法帮助处理路径,如`os.path.join()`,可以安全地连接目录和文件名。
4. **更新配置**:在AutoDL的配置文件或代码中,将原来的相对路径替换为你计算出的新的绝对路径。
```python
import os
relative_path = "data/subdir/filename.txt"
absolute_path = os.path.abspath(os.path.join('.', relative_path))
# 或者
absolute_path = os.path.join(os.getcwd(), relative_path)
# 更新AutoDL的相关设置,比如数据加载部分
autodl_config.data_path = absolute_path
```
阅读全文
相关推荐
















